SubjectRe: [PATCH v6 4/9] i2c: refactor i2c_master_{send_recv}
On Sat, 4 Nov 2017 21:20:04 +0100
Wolfram Sang <wsa+renesas@sang-engineering.com> wrote:

> Those two functions are very similar, the only differences are that one
> needs the I2C_M_RD flag for its message while the other one needs the
> buffer casted to drop the const. Introduce a generic helper which
> allows to specify the flags (also needed later for DMA safe variants of
> these calls) and let the casting be done in the inlining fuctions which
> are now calling the new helper function.

The casting away of the const is a bit nasty, but short of making this
whole thing a macro, I can't see a better way.
